Why The Gen Zers Need Metaverse insurance?

Every digital assets such as personal photographs or Bitcoin have had the option of insurance for some time now. However, Metaverse is leaving many people concerned with protecting property digital or otherwise nervous about what’s to come.

It is important to note that insurance in the Metaverse will have to extend not just to personal property but also to intellectual property.

It is incredibly important to focus on cybersecurity insurance at all times. With things such as cryptocurrencies and virtual objects will need to be protected from phishing, ransomware attacks, and other forms of cybercrime.

Until most insurance companies make efforts to create policies that cater to the digital world and the digital possessions in it. However, discussions concerning insurance coverage in the Metaverse is no longer a speculation.

What Will Insurance In The Metaverse look like?

As the Metaverse grows, insurance companies will be expected to carry platforms that relate to the Metaverse. The Insurance institutions that do not adapt to this digital platform may become antiquated in a short time frame.

Metaverse has the potential to change the world of insurance, along with many other spaces in our current, face-to-face environment in ways we cannot yet imagine.

At the very least, insurance companies like :

Liberty MutualState FarmHubbHeungkuk life insuranceIMA financial group

That plan to tackle the Metaverse and its intricacies will need to allow for immersive experiences for their policyholders while focusing on perfecting digital processes for all types of coverage.

The Future of Metaverse And Insurance

If current insurance institutions prove unable or unwilling to adapt to virtual conditions, they may find themselves falling by the wayside. Insurance companies should be building parallel systems that they can eventually use to transfer their daily activities to the virtual world. However, designing immersive user experiences and streamlining digital processes will help prime insurance brands and their customers flourish in an increasingly digital future.

In the Metaverse, we predict the insurance industry will re-emerge with a slightly refreshed facade, ready to play an integral role in the operations of this new digital world.
